Totem plays video scaled down on HiDPI screen on Wayland with multiple monitors at different fractional scaling

Bug #1892379 reported by Aaron Whitehouse
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Totem
Fix Released
Unknown
totem (Ubuntu)
Confirmed
Medium
Unassigned

Bug Description

I am using Ubuntu Focal Fossa with Wayland and two screens.
Display 1 is a 3840 x 2160 screen at 200% scaling
Display 2 is a 1920x1200 at 100% scaling

Fractional Scaling is on. Display 2 is my Primary Display.

When I play a video on Display 2, everything works as expected. When I play a video on Display 1 (whether I drag it there or it is there all along) then it plays taking up only the top-left corner of the window.

May be related to:
https://bugzilla.redhat.com/show_bug.cgi?id=1529008
https://gitlab.gnome.org/GNOME/totem/-/issues/271
https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/252

ProblemType: Bug
DistroRelease: Ubuntu 20.04
Package: totem 3.34.1-2ubuntu2
ProcVersionSignature: Ubuntu 5.4.0-42.46-generic 5.4.44
Uname: Linux 5.4.0-42-generic x86_64
ApportVersion: 2.20.11-0ubuntu27.6
Architecture: amd64
CasperMD5CheckResult: skip
CurrentDesktop: ubuntu:GNOME
Date: Thu Aug 20 15:45:13 2020
InstallationDate: Installed on 2020-05-03 (108 days ago)
InstallationMedia: Ubuntu 20.04 LTS "Focal Fossa" - Release amd64 (20200423)
SourcePackage: totem
UpgradeStatus: No upgrade log present (probably fresh install)
XorgLog: Error: [Errno 2] No such file or directory: '/var/log/Xorg.0.log'

Revision history for this message
Aaron Whitehouse (aaron-whitehouse) wrote :
Revision history for this message
Aaron Whitehouse (aaron-whitehouse) wrote :
Revision history for this message
Aaron Whitehouse (aaron-whitehouse) wrote :
Revision history for this message
Aaron Whitehouse (aaron-whitehouse) wrote :
Changed in totem (Ubuntu):
status: New → Confirmed
importance: Undecided → Medium
Changed in totem:
status: Unknown →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.